kou⋅prey

[koo-prey]
–noun, plural -preys, (especially collectively) -prey.
a wild ox, Bibos (Novibos) sauveli, of Laos and Cambodia, having a blackish-brown body with white markings on the back and feet: an endangered species.
Also called gray ox.


Origin:
1935–40; (< F) < spoken Khmer ko:prey (written gō brai) < Pali cow 1 + Khmer brai forest
